67 Warminster Road, London, SE25 4DQ

Detached Freehold

Found 1 transactions going back to February 1999.

Date Price Percentage
3 Feb 1999 £ 174,000

This Detached property is located at 67 Warminster Road, London, SE25 4DQ and was last sold for £174,000 on 03 Feb 1999.